    Across literally dozens of complete playthroughs (DAO==> DAA ==> GoA ==> WH) I've never had the game fail to recognize that the DR was performed.  That plot flag has always been recorded correctly. 

    But... (with one exception, which still baffles me) I've never been able to reach the Eluvian in WH and have the proper Relationship_Status of IN_LOVE still set.  I get the "FRIEND" responses from Morri every time.  And unless she's still IN_LOVE, she won't allow the Warden to follow her.

    I'm convinced that there is a single value in the .das file that's wrong.  And using the Toolset (or pyGFF editor) I should be able to fix it.  I just don't know the variable to adjust!  ☹️

    EDIT:

    I have heard that any "Post-Epilogue" save has all the plot flags set to the BioWare defaults.  And no, BioWare never produced a patch to fix this so during the character import to DAA you get the vanilla ones. 

    I've tried using my "Post-Coronation" save instead, but wasn't rigorous enough in my testing to be sure my results were valid.  So hard to get work-up for another go at all three DLC just to check something at the very, very end.]

    A trick to render the romance active again though ,seems to be to hold on to the golden mirror,until before the Archdemon fight,and then give it to Morrigan,which will render the romance active again.This way,you can watch the ring epilogue in Origins,but by importing this pre-epilogue save(or whichever non-camp one) to Awakening ,you won't have a problem with the flags resetting.That is my understanding at least.
